This classic picture book gives a fictional peek into the everyday life of Robert McCloskey’s real-life family. Featuring the author and illustrator along with his wife, Peggy, and his daughters, Jane and Sal, the book captures the family’s routines and activities on the day that young Sal loses her first tooth. Gorgeous illustrations of the Maine coast and countryside have made this Caldecott Honor book a family favorite for decades.
